By: david alan harvey https://www.burnmagazine.org/dialogue/2012/04/spring-break/#comment-107736 Thu, 05 Apr 2012 17:48:34 +0000 http://www.burnmagazine.org/?p=11825#comment-107736 MW

actually you do make a good point…hmmm i might have made a mistake..but alas now a runoff…i mean runoffs are fun and now Sidney is giving away my books for me!! the Tom Hyde caption of course was a perfect copy of a major magazine caption…the whole idea of captions for the larger magazines is to get the whole damned story into the captions assuming that many readers never get around to the actual text…so the larger magazines have a staff dedicated to writing the legends (captions)….short text (captions) does not mean less serious text ..harder to write short…
